Day-to-Day Duties:
Your duties as an HGV Class 1 Driver will include:
• Class 1 deliveries and trunking work
• Operating Category C+E vehicles safely and efficiently
• Carrying out pre- and post-journey vehicle inspections
• Ensuring all goods are loaded and secured correctly
• Adhering to UK traffic laws and transport regulations
• Communicating effectively with the transport office and customers
• Reporting any vehicle defects or maintenance requirements
• Assisting with loading and unloading when required
Essential Skills:
To be successful in this role as an HGV Class 1 Driver you will need:
• Valid UK Category CE Driving Licence
• Minimum of twelve months' experience driving CE vehicles
• No more than six penalty points for minor offences (no major endorsement codes)
• Valid UK Driver CPC Card and Digital Tachograph Card
• Good spoken and written English
• Excellent punctuality and timekeeping
• Strong understanding of UK road traffic laws
• Effective communication skills
